Subversion Repositories ALCASAR

Rev

Rev 2745 | Rev 2813 | Go to most recent revision | Show entire file | Ignore whitespace | Details | Blame | Last modification | View Log

Rev 2745 Rev 2811
Line 1... Line 1...
1
#!/bin/bash
1
#!/bin/bash
2
# $Id: alcasar-conf.sh 2745 2019-07-28 22:11:33Z rexy $
2
# $Id: alcasar-conf.sh 2811 2020-04-15 22:07:11Z rexy $
3
 
3
 
4
# alcasar-conf.sh
4
# alcasar-conf.sh
5
# by REXY
5
# by REXY
6
# This script is distributed under the Gnu General Public License (GPL)
6
# This script is distributed under the Gnu General Public License (GPL)
7
 
7
 
Line 193... Line 193...
193
		cp -f $DIR_UPDATE/alcasar-ca.key /etc/pki/CA/private/
193
		cp -f $DIR_UPDATE/alcasar-ca.key /etc/pki/CA/private/
194
		cp -f $DIR_UPDATE/alcasar.crt /etc/pki/tls/certs/
194
		cp -f $DIR_UPDATE/alcasar.crt /etc/pki/tls/certs/
195
		cp -f $DIR_UPDATE/alcasar.key /etc/pki/tls/private/
195
		cp -f $DIR_UPDATE/alcasar.key /etc/pki/tls/private/
196
		cp -f $DIR_UPDATE/alcasar.pem /etc/pki/tls/private/
196
		cp -f $DIR_UPDATE/alcasar.pem /etc/pki/tls/private/
197
		[ -e $DIR_UPDATE/server-chain.crt ] && cp -f $DIR_UPDATE/server-chain.crt* /etc/pki/tls/certs/ # autosigned and official if exist
197
		[ -e $DIR_UPDATE/server-chain.crt ] && cp -f $DIR_UPDATE/server-chain.crt* /etc/pki/tls/certs/ # autosigned and official if exist
198
		chown -R root:apache /etc/pki
198
		chown root:apache /etc/pki/CA; chmod 750 /etc/pki/CA
199
		chmod -R 750 /etc/pki
199
		chmod 640 /etc/pki/CA/*
-
 
200
		chown root:root /etc/pki/CA/private; chmod 700 /etc/pki/CA/private
-
 
201
		chmod 600 /etc/pki/CA/private/*
-
 
202
		chown -R root:apache /etc/pki/tls/private; chmod 750 /etc/pki/tls/private
-
 
203
		chmod 640 /etc/pki/tls/private/*
200
# Import of the users database
204
# Import of the users database
201
		$DIR_BIN/alcasar-mysql.sh --import "$(ls $DIR_UPDATE/alcasar-users-database*)"
205
		$DIR_BIN/alcasar-mysql.sh --import "$(ls $DIR_UPDATE/alcasar-users-database*)"
202
# Retrieve local parameters
206
# Retrieve local parameters
203
		cp -rf $DIR_UPDATE/etc/* $DIR_ETC/
207
		cp -rf $DIR_UPDATE/etc/* $DIR_ETC/
204
		mv -f $DIR_UPDATE/etc/hosts /etc/hosts
208
		mv -f $DIR_UPDATE/etc/hosts /etc/hosts